REG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review

606 of the 8,279 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Regency Centers (REG)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$14.7B — up 15% from $12.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 70 funds opened new REG positions and 40 closed out — a net gain of 30 holders — while 266 added to existing stakes and 175 trimmed.

The largest buyer was UBS AM, adding an estimated $153M. The largest seller was JP Morgan Chase, cutting an estimated $324M.
